Key Responsibilities:
- Provide outstanding customer service by fostering genuine connections with patients and caregivers, ensuring their needs are always a priority.
- Collaborate and communicate effectively with patients, healthcare providers, insurance companies, and other team members.
- Efficiently manage prescription processing from initial order entry to final fulfillment, with an in-depth understanding of various workstations within the pharmacy.
- Ensure compliance with all Federal and State laws, including HIPAA, OSHA regulations, and ethical standards of the pharmacy profession.
- Accurately enter patient information into the system and prepare medications following established protocols and best practices.
- Perform precise counting, measuring, and labeling of medications, maintaining strict accuracy and attention to detail.
- Assist with inventory management, including stocking and pricing medications, ensuring timely availability of drugs for patients.
- Facilitate prompt and accurate customer transactions, maintaining professionalism and efficiency.
- Consistently deliver compassionate and high-quality service to customers and patients.
